Henry III, Duke of Brunswick-Lüneburg

Henry (4 June 1533 – 19 January 1598, Dannenberg) was duke of Brunswick-Lüneburg from 1559 until 1598 and ruled over the Dannenberg subdivision of the duchy. He was the son of Ernest I, Duke of Brunswick-Lüneburg.

Children who reached adulthood

* Julius Ernest (1571-1636)
* Francis (1572-1601)
* Sybil Elizabeth (1576-1630), married Anthony II, Count of Delmenhorst
* Sidonia (1577-1645)
* Augustus (1579-1666)
